Introduction: Lipid storage myopathy (LSM) is characterized by increased lipid droplets in muscle fibers. Primary carnitine deficiency is the most frequent cause of LSM, clinical presentation ranging from asymptomatic to progressive muscle weakness or cardiomyopathy, carnitine supplementation being effective with remission of symptoms.Case report: In february 2007 R.A. born in 1996 presented progressive muscle weakness with elevated muscular enzymes (LDH...

Introduction: Wolfram syndrome, a very rare condition, is a neurodegenerative disorder characterized by diabetes insipidus, diabetes mellitus, optic atrophy and deafness (DIDMOAD) which appear in childhood, hampering diagnosis and treatment. Others less frequent features as hypergonadotropic hypogonadism, microvascular disease and local fibromatosis are reported in a male patient diagnosed at the age of 18 years.Case report: An 18-year-old male patient d...

The widespread of sensitive imaging methods have substantially increased the incidental finding of subclinical thyroid nodules. The ‘epidemic’ of thyroid incidentaloma has raised numerous discussions regarding their management: Is it necessary to investigate all nodules or is surveillance sufficient? Women with polycystic ovary syndrome (PCOS) and insulin resistance have an increased risk of developing many of the consequences of the metabolic syndrome. Obesity, but in particular metabolic syndrome seems to be the main cause of nonalcoholic fatty liver disease (NAFLD) so, it is not surprising that NAFLD is very common in patients with PCOS.
